What are the precautions for injecting meningococcal a+c vaccine?

Generally speaking, in order to better resist diseases, doctors usually recommend giving babies the meningococcal A+C vaccine. However, due to the baby's weak constitution, they often experience some discomfort symptoms one second after the injection. So what precautions should babies take after receiving the meningococcal A+C vaccine? Next, let me lead everyone to understand the relevant knowledge in this regard.

1. It is an intramuscular vaccination, usually with fever and lethargy, which can usually be relieved in 3 days. It requires intensive care and careful attention, as well as increased nutrition and supplementation of vitamins and trace elements.

2 People with epilepsy, convulsions, brain diseases, a history of allergies, kidney disease, heart disease, active tuberculosis, acute infectious diseases, and fever cannot be vaccinated.

3. Stay for observation for 15-30 minutes after normal vaccination; if a mild reaction occurs, it will generally disappear within 1-2 days and no special treatment is required. Symptomatic treatment can be used if necessary.

4. Do not take a shower within 24 hours after vaccination. After vaccination, observe at the vaccination site for half an hour without any reaction before leaving. Give your child plenty of water to drink. If there is swelling at the vaccination site, apply local hot compress in time.

5. If your child is sick, has severe allergies, or is taking immune products, you must inform the doctor immediately.

6. After vaccination, children should be given a light diet and should not eat any particularly irritating foods. Seafood and eggs should also be eaten as little as possible.

7. Some babies may experience fever, lack of energy, local nodules, etc. after vaccination. Don't worry, as these are common adverse reactions to vaccination. If the body temperature is below 38.0℃, you can take care of the baby at home first, let the baby drink more boiled water; eat more light meals, and let the baby pay attention to rest. Generally, the temperature will subside naturally after two days; if the baby's body temperature is above 38.0℃ or the systemic reaction lasts for more than 3-4 days, the baby should be sent to the hospital for treatment as soon as possible. The induration at the injection site can be improved by applying local hot compress.
